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D) is a neurodevelopmental condition that affects millions of individuals worldwide, manifesting in a variety of symptoms related to attention, impulse control, and hyperactivity. While it is commonly diagnosed in childhood, ADHD can persist into adulthood, with symptoms continuing to affect daily life. ADHD isn't just a condition affecting children. Many adults are discovering that their difficulties with focus, organization, and impulsivity are the result of an undiagnosed case of ADHD that persisted from childhood. In fact, studies show that around 60% of children diagnosed with ADHD will carry the disorder into adulthood. This shift in understanding emphasizes the importance of early intervention and tailored treatments to help individuals manage their symptoms effectively throughout their lives.
ADHD stands for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der, a neurodevelopmental condition characterized by persistent patterns of inattention, hyperactivity, and impulsivity. These behaviors are more intense and frequent than what is typically observed in individuals of the same developmental age. ADHD affects the brain's executive functions, which are responsible for planning, organizing, and regulating behaviors.
The exact cause of ADHD is still not fully understood, but research points to a combination of genetic, environmental, and neurological factors. Brain imaging studies have shown that individuals with ADHD may have differences in the size and functioning of specific areas of the brain, particularly those involved in attention, impulse control, and working memory.

Certain habits and lifestyle factors can also aggravate ADHD symptoms. These can include poor sleep patterns, lack of physical exercise, and high-stress levels. The following habits may trigger or worsen ADHD symptoms:
Irregular sleep schedules: A lack of proper sleep can exacerbate issues with focus, emotional regulation, and hyperactivity.
Sedentary lifestyle: A lack of physical activity can make it harder for individuals with ADHD to focus and may increase feelings of restlessness.
Chronic stress: Stressful environments can heighten impulsivity and worsen the emotional difficulties that come with ADHD.

Inattention, impulsivity, and hyperactivity can result in poor academic performance, strained relationships, and low self-esteem. These struggles often lead to emotional distress, which can further hinder the ability to focus and function effectively.
This cycle can be broken with appropriate treatment and lifestyle modifications. Early diagnosis and intervention are crucial in preventing the escalation of ADHD symptoms and helping individuals manage their condition in a healthy, productive manner.
